FAQs: Quick Answers for Lazy Gamblers

I get the same questions over and over. Here’s the short version.

Do I have to deposit to get the best free spins bingo 2026 UK no deposit offers?

No. That’s the whole point of “no deposit.” You sign up, get the spins. No money in. But you must be 18+ and a UK resident.

What’s the typical wagering requirement?

From what I’ve seen, it’s between 20x and 40x on the winnings from the spins. Some offers like PlayOJO’s have 0x. But they’re rare.

Can I withdraw my winnings straight away?

No. You usually have to meet the wagering first. And sometimes there’s a max cashout. Like £50 or £100. So don’t expect to win a house.

Are these offers only for new players?

Mostly yes. But some places (like Mr Green) do weekend reloads. For example, you get 10 free spins on Friday if you played bingo the day before. It’s worth checking your email.

What’s the catch with the bingo part?

The catch is that the free spins often don’t count for bingo directly. You win cash from slots, then use that cash for bingo. Or the bingo ticket is separate. Just read the small print. It’s boring but saves you headaches.
